After a few weeks of running this i've finally came to the end. We finish on a tiny profit and landing at 416.07$, this is actually quite good since this includes 5 26$ MTT's that i didn't cash in and i had a bad run of SNG's.
I must apologise for the amount of time this BAP took,it should have taken 10 days,but sleeping got in the way of the MTT's which were eventually scrapped.
during this BAP, i've learned a few things.I've learned that I'm better suited to sit n' go's and not MTT's,and that I shouldn't undertake 10 MTT's that are scheduled at 4am my time.
This BAP feels like more of a learning experience for me and will serve as a good lesson on what games i should be playing and the problems that can arise from running a BAP. I'm happy to have made what profit i did, but if i was playing the optimal games,we'd have a profit of around 150$. For the next time,i'll be playing the best games for definate =)
